UMSocialCoreImageUtils.h 616 B

12345678910111213141516171819202122232425
  1. //
  2. // UMSocialCoreImageUtils.h
  3. // UMSocialCore
  4. //
  5. // Created by 张军华 on 16/9/18.
  6. // Copyright © 2016年 UMeng. All rights reserved.
  7. //
  8. #import <Foundation/Foundation.h>
  9. #import <UIKit/UIKit.h>
  10. @interface UMSocialCoreImageUtils : NSObject
  11. + (UIImage *)fixOrientation:(UIImage *)sourceImage;
  12. + (UIImage *)imageWithColor:(UIColor *)color;
  13. + (UIImage *)imageByScalingImage:(UIImage*)image proportionallyToSize:(CGSize)targetSize;
  14. + (NSData *)imageDataByCompressImage:(UIImage*)image toLength:(CGFloat)targetLength;
  15. + (UIImage *)imageByCompressImage:(UIImage*)image toLength:(CGFloat)targetLength;
  16. @end